The White Shirt Company

Welcome to the White Shirt Company

Stockists: Liberty, Regent St London Studio 8, Primrose Hill NW1

We take pride in doing one thing and one thing only.

We make White Shirts.

Shirts from £135

In our white shirt store you will find shirts that have been constructed with the same meticulous attention to detail that you would expect in fine bespoke tailoring.

Our luxurious cotton shirts are made in Britain by some of the finest bespoke shirt-makers in the world. True craftsmen who keep alive the skills and techniques that for over three centuries have made London's Jermyn Street a byword for quality shirt making.

The skills and techniques that have been honed and passed down by generations of master shirt-makers to The White Shirt Company results in a garment produced from centuries of knowledge.

The long graded Egyptian cotton fibre, harvested from the highly fertile banks of the Nile, is transported for weaving to mills in Italy. The Italian mills are renowned when it comes to tightness of weave, stitch and fabric construction. The quality of Italian weaving is unsurpassed, resulting in exceptional softness, sheen, longevity and durability of the cotton fiber.

The White Shirt Company does not add synthetic fibre or chemicals to our fabric in order to make our shirts easier to iron. That's why our 100% pure cotton white shirts will last longer and be less likely to cause skin irritation.

Choosing the finest fabric is only the starting point for what makes our shirts special. The care and attention that goes into every stitch (and there are 18-20 of those stitches per inch) is matched by our continual striving for perfection in the cutting and design of our shirts.

The White Shirt Company stands almost alone in keeping alive the traditions of the British shirt-making industry by manufacturing their entire range in Britain. We see it as part of our commitment to social sustainability and to the environment.

The make and hand finishing on each shirt is of a consistently high standard and that is why people from all over the world shop on line with us, with confidence.

Only the finest quality shirts carry the 'Made in England' label and that is what you'll find on every one of our shirts.
